Buying a ready-made company is probably the quickest legal way of entering the European market and it is even better than setting up a new structure. It will enable you to launch your activities swiftly by taking advantage of an established formation. A shelf company is a set up (formally established and inactive) firm currently being transferred to a new owner. Usually, their proprietors are situated in the EU.
Getting a ready-made company with bank account can be attractive to some investors, as they can launch the activities practically without delay after handover. Nonetheless, due diligence can be critical to avoid unintended consequences of completing the deal and staying legitimate.
We are talking about an already-registered, dormant legal person. They enable the beginning of functioning without delay.

A company for sale offers speed, ease, and instant operations. Registration is not required. They also give credibility to the market.
Acquiring an existing company covers legal and administrative formalities that should not be overlooked.
To buy a company in Europe, first of all, those who are interested should look at the tax systems, rules, business, and industry scenarios of different countries. Besides, check the legal system of each state to see if it is suitable and aligned with the company’s strategic objectives. EliDeal team will gladly provide you with legal guidance on that matter.
You cannot emphasize enough the importance of performing a thorough investigation. You want to know exactly what the books show, if the firm has any debts, or if there are any issues of litigation. Additionally, you want to make sure that the existing company for sale has not been hiding anything.
The very next step is signing all the necessary papers concerning the transfer of proprietorship. This is the core of the corporate acquisition. It will encompass the stockholder appointment, the transfer deals, and modifications to the firm register.
This step is all about notifying the bank of the alterations that arose subsequent to the company transfer process, such as executives, shareholders/beneficial owners, accounts signatories, etc. It is the updating of bank records that brings about the changes.
The sum shows great variations throughout the EU.
The price of a company depends on the location, the age, and the licenses needed. More than the standard trading entities, a highly regulated EU company for sale will cost a lot.
Beyond the cost of attainment, consider legal fees, thorough examination, notary services, government filings, and banking compliance. Together, all these costs can make the total sum of a business purchase substantially higher.
Such firms come with a number of tangible perks for those looking to invest and for those starting businesses.
Because the entity has been formerly formed, it is oftentimes a lot quicker to begin doing business via pre-formation practice than by incorporation.
Good corporate track record can support compliance, can facilitate relationships with financial institutions, and thus contribute to preparedness for operations.
While procuring a pre-established business is beneficial, a buyer would also face the risk of legal and commercial issues.
Buyers should check inactive companies for unforeseen obligations, contractual obligations, outstanding tax obligations, or compliance problems. Full diligence is an efficient approach for managing risk.
Ensure you are in line with disclosure and licensing controls and beneficial ownership rules prior to acquisition. This helps to avoid costly penalties and protect the public standing. Any business acquisition guide should emphasize the importance of consulting legal advisors.
Acquiring an existing firm in Europe allows a quick entry into the market. The key is selecting the right country, an in-depth due dilligence along and a precise legal process. It is essential to call in legal advisers in order to reduce risks and keep a perfect takeover.
Shelf companies are pre-incorporated and ready to be bought and used. New companies can be launched directly, but must first undergo registering prosedure.
Each jurisdiction will present a different timeframe based on the complexity of the deal. You will need to undergo thorough examination of documentation and adherence to compliance.
Yes. In the majority of EU countries, foreigners (physical and legal persons) may buy a ready made company, following local law and rules of identification and AML procedures.
